Key Features of the Birth Preparation Guide

The Birth Preparation Guide is structured to include several essential sections that cater to the unique needs of each family. Key features consist of:
  • Support persons: Designating individuals who will provide emotional and physical support during labor.
  • Pain management methods: Outlining preferred pain relief options, whether medical or natural.
  • Feeding preferences: Indicating choices for breastfeeding, formula feeding, or both.

The Birth Preparation Guide should be completed by expectant parents who wish to outline their preferences for labor, delivery, and postpartum care. It is a useful tool for those planning their childbirth experience.
It is recommended to fill out the Birth Preparation Guide during your prenatal visits, ideally by the third trimester when your labor and delivery preferences can be discussed with your healthcare provider.
After completing the Birth Preparation Guide on pdfFiller, you can save it and either email it directly to your healthcare provider or bring a printed copy to your labor and delivery team at the hospital.
While no documents are strictly required to fill out the Birth Preparation Guide, it is helpful to have your medical history and preferences ready to accurately reflect your needs.
Common mistakes include leaving sections blank, not discussing the plan with your healthcare provider, and assuming staff will remember your preferences. Ensure clarity and completeness in all fields.
Completing the Birth Preparation Guide typically takes around 20-30 minutes, depending on how detailed you wish to be with your preferences.
If your preferences change, it’s important to update the Birth Preparation Guide and inform your healthcare provider to ensure your wishes are accurately reflected during labor and delivery.
